9. Dugong In Chains
The idea of animals in chains is rarely approved of, but one thing you would never truly expect to see is that of an aquatic creature in chains. Mainly because this does nothing but hurt the animal and is harsh on so many levels. Such was the case when some divers went to the island of Kokoya, off North Maluku in Indonesia, and they were in for quite a shock.

8. New Jersey Deep Sea Graveyard
There are many things you would expect to find in the waters off of a state or country, but as the New Jersey Deep Sea Graveyard reveals, sometimes you're going to be shocked by what you see. In 1985 a man named Paul Hepler started to map out the bottom of the New Jersey coast and came upon something he didn't expect, two large locomotives.

6. Creatures Of The Mariana Trench
There are many places in the world that humanity has only lightly touched, and one of the most hard to reach places on that list is the Mariana Trench. Mainly because it's over 36,000 feet below sea level. Only a handful of men have been able to reach down them and that was by diving down there via specialized submersibles, and what they found was not only unique, but very creepy.

5. Giant Pyrosome
The Giant Pyrosome is known as the "unicorn of the sea", because while it is known to exist, there have not been many who have gotten to see it up close, let alone take photos and videos of it. But off the coast of Tanzania in August 2013 some divers did indeed get to witness it and the creepy form that it takes.

3. Atlantic Goliath Grouper
The Atlantic Goliath Grouper is a species of fish that are found in usually tropical areas of water that are close to the surface, and they prefer to live in areas like coral reefs, artificial reefs, and places where getting prey is rather easy. They grow to be 8 feet in length, and they use that length to mess with fish...and even divers that get a bit too close to them...or interfere with their hunting ways.
